Steps to Calibrate a Control Valve: A Practical Guide for Optimal Operation
Control Valves are essential components in industrial systems, as they precisely regulate the flow of fluids, gases, or steam. Correct Calibration ensures efficient operation, prevents leaks, and improves the safety of the installation. Below, we explain the steps necessary to calibrate a control valve and how to keep it in perfect working order.
Initial Inspection
Before beginning calibration, it is essential to perform a visual inspection of the valve. Check for signs of wear, corrosion, or leaks. It is also important to verify the condition of the actuators, seals, and connections. If damage is detected, it will be necessary to proceed with a control valve repair before calibration.
Disconnection and Safety
Make sure to disconnect the valve from the system and release any residual pressure. This step is essential to ensure operator safety. Lock out power sources and post maintenance signs to prevent accidents.
Actuator Verification
The actuator is the element that converts the control signal into movement. Before calibrating, check that it responds correctly to the input signals and that the travel is uniform. If the actuator shows irregularities, it is recommended to adjust or replace it.
Zero and Range Adjustment
This is one of the most important steps. You must adjust the zero point (closed position) and the travel range (open position). To do this:
- Place the controller at the zero point and adjust the valve until it closes completely.
- Gradually increase the input signal and verify that the movement is proportional.
- Adjust the range so that the valve reaches its full opening at the end of its travel.
Leak and Response Check
Once calibrated, check the leak tightness and the system response. The valve should open and close smoothly, without any jerking or vibrations. It is also recommended to measure the flow accuracy to confirm that the setpoint values ??match the actual values.
Three recommendations for maintaining a control valve in good condition
- Performs periodic preventive maintenance. Check the valve every certain number of service hours or according to the manufacturer's specifications.
- Avoid the accumulation of waste. Dirt or sediment can affect sealing and calibration.
